Output 8772985ec5c79f32442f9bcbe07228ade1fa0f289ca6354241eae9dc44bbf0b4:10

value
4530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f8e80b921ea401e84f7f24cb258d28adc69a4d OP_EQUAL
address
31nA6s9fSEouSKchMoqYc5Qg8sqhKXXzpr
transaction
8772985ec5c79f32442f9bcbe07228ade1fa0f289ca6354241eae9dc44bbf0b4
spent
true